Job Role: Senior Project Manager
Location: Hybrid (Maidstone office with visits to site / other offices when required)
Salary: 60,000 - 70,000 + Benefits

About the Role:
Our client are an award-winning company listed in the Sunday Times Top 100 Places to Work 2024. As a Senior Project Manager, you'll be a key part of our clients' team, overseeing a wide range of engineering and construction projects across the Water, Power, Energy, and Aggregates sectors. Our clients' projects span from 5k to 15m in value, and as Principal Contractor and Designer, they lead a variety of complex, impactful initiatives. With a hybrid working model, this role requires travel to their Maidstone office and monthly visits to site / clients office when required.

In this role, you'll manage the planning, execution, and delivery of complex water projects, ensuring they stay within scope, on time, and on budget. Your leadership will help drive successful project outcomes while maintaining close collaboration with cross-functional teams, clients, and stakeholders. You'll also ensure the highest standards of health, safety, and environmental protection on all projects.

About You:

  • Project management experience in an industrial M&E / MEICA setting, ideally within the Water sector
  • Strong knowledge of planning, monitoring, and controlling project programmes
  • Proficiency in planning software, such as Microsoft Project or P6
  • A solid understanding of health & safety legislation and procedures
  • SMSTS or IOSH Managing Safely certification
  • Experience with NEC Contracts
  • A full UK driving license
